Brunch Menu:
- Dad’s Basket Bread
- Bunny Shaped butter (Keller’s)
- Honey Walnut Cream Cheese – 8 oz cream cheese, toasted chopped walnuts, generous drizzle of honey
- Hard Boiled Eggs & Deviled Eggs
- Watermelon with 1 tablespoon of lime juice and 1 teaspoon of lime zest
- Fresh Mozzarella bunnies, Orange Easter Eggs cut with cookie cutters, served on fresh spinach leaves
- Vanilla Greek Yogurt Parfaits – Greek Vanilla yogurt, some with strawberries and granola, some with blueberries and crushed Biscotti
- Pesto Chickpea Salad – I used cherry tomatoes, herbed feta and didn’t use the olives or red onion
- Twice-Baked Potato Bites I used rosemary and Parmesan cheese
- Asparagus Salad – I used herbed feta cheese
- Ricotta and Spinach Blintzes with Marinara – I made crepes similar to this, filling – ricotta with ricotta, parmesan,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Griddle fried then served with marinara
Dessert Menu:
- Peanut Butter Eggs – I made a week before and put in freezer
- Mini Easter Cheesecakes
- Rice Krispy Treat Eggs – I decorated with buttercream frosting
